Transaction 25a39673cccde164b4c3b50039387f650aec1d3103552d3c24cd286370f9f63e
1 Input
1 Output
-
25a39673cccde164b4c3b50039387f650aec1d3103552d3c24cd286370f9f63e:0
- value
- 162834980
- script pubkey
- OP_0 OP_PUSHBYTES_20 86296e6bd3c4da8925a696daefe73457bc55f716
- address
- bc1qsc5ku67ncndgjfdxjmdwlee52779tackqjmgkf